Tips

To further enhance Gabriel's understanding and empathy towards cognitive decline, encourage him to engage in activities that involve spending quality time with his grandmother. Encourage open communication about her experiences and emotions, and facilitate opportunities for Gabriel to actively participate in her care routine. Additionally, consider involving Gabriel in age-appropriate educational materials or discussions about aging and cognitive health to expand his knowledge in this area.

Book Recommendations

  • Grandma's Memory Book by Sarah Stewart: A heartwarming story about a young boy who helps his grandmother cope with memory loss by creating a special memory book together.
  • The Remember Balloons by Jessie Oliveros: Illustrates the bond between a boy and his aging grandfather, navigating memory loss through the metaphor of balloons that hold memories.
  • Alzheimer's: As Told by a Kid by Reva Mariah: A child-friendly guide to understanding Alzheimer's disease, helping kids comprehend and cope with a loved one's cognitive decline.
